Mantaraya Lodge is a cozy Mediterranean style hotel, located 2.5 kilometers from the beach of Puerto Lopez (5 minutes by car), in the heart of the Machalilla National Park.

It is the perfect place to relax and enjoy activities such as: snorkeling, kayaking, horseback riding, bicycle rides and excursions to the Isla de la Plata, visits to the communities of Salango and Agua Blanca, or simply, enjoy the beautiful beaches of Puerto Lopez as the clear sand beach of Los Frailes.

Accommodation


The hotel has a capacity of 42 passengers, accommodated in 15 rooms, which can be used as:

  • Single
  • Double
  • Triple
  • Quadruple (for 4 people)
  • Quintuple (for 5 people)

 

Each room is equipped with:

  • Balcony or terrace with hammock
  • Fan
  • Private Bathroom
  • Hot Water

Entry Requirements

 

The following information is provided by the Ministries of the Interior and Human Relations for citizens who wish to visit and get to know Ecuador.

Therefore, Responsible travel as a tour operator considers the following guidelines in order to generate a satisfactory experience on your trip through Ecuador. Nevertheless, please note that any requirement can change without prior notice, and it is the responsibility of each traveler to make sure to comply with the current requirements when entering the country.

Visa

The duration to visit the country is 90 days a year; if you are going to extend your visit, it is recommended to pay an extension.

In the case of entering the country by land or river

The Government, through its Ministries, provides that foreign citizens who enter the country through the land or river borders of Colombia and Peru may present their apostilled certificate indicating that they do not have a criminal record; this certificate must have been issued in their country of origin or residence in the last five years.  or in turn request the review of the corresponding information through the Ecuadorian Migration System (SIMIEC).

The following individuals are exempt from filing

  • Holders of a valid Ecuadorean visa
  • Holders of diplomatic passports
  • Children and adolescents under 18
  • Victims of human trafficking.

Conditions for passport validity

The passport must be valid for at least half a year. Access is restricted without a valid or reported lost document

Foreign Exchange

When you leave the country, you must declare the foreign exchange if you exceed the aggregate of $1,380.

Personal ID

As a regular law, you must carry your identification. Always keep a copy of your passport, with the pages containing your photo and Ecuadorian entrance stamp.

Departure of national and foreign minors

Ecuadorian children and adolescents and resident foreigners may leave the national territory under the following conditions:

  • Accompanied by their parents, legal guardians, or whoever exercises parental authority, or with one of their parents with prior notarial or judicial authorization from those who are not traveling with them.
  • Alone or with third parties with the prior authorization of the parents, guardians, or those who exercise parental authority.
 
 
 
 

lenguage

The native language is Spanish. Some indigenous people speak Spanish, Quechua, and English. The indigenous communities living in the jungle speak their languages and dialects.
